Click introduces the Foundation Sprint – 2 day workshop for starting projects the right way. We’ll be practicing the “Differentiators” a key activity from the Foundation Sprint. This exercise helps teams define what makes their projects radically different from competitors, setting the stage for successful innovation.

Whether you’re an experienced facilitator or simply curious about collaborative leadership, this is your chance to learn directly from Jake Knapp’s latest work on creating products and services that truly “click” with users.

As a special bonus, we’ll be giving away two copies of Click to attendees. This book offers ten important lessons, a step-by-step playbook for the Foundation Sprint, and memorable stories from companies like Nike, Google, and Slack.

About Facilitation Lab Adelaide

Facilitation Lab Adelaide is a monthly in-person meetup for changemakers, collaborative leaders, and facilitators across Adelaide. Our purpose is to foster learning by doing in a psychologically safe environment, building a strong and supportive community of peers across the region. As Regional Lead, Dan cultivates a space for experimentation and collaborative leadership development, with a focus on people-powered organizational change. Facilitation Lab Adelaide is a global network of regions, including other virtual meetups organized by continent and in-person meetups organized by cities. Miro
Miro is an online workspace for innovation that is visually reminiscent to whiteboards we have in meeting rooms. All the tools are located on the left side of the screen. And it allows you to add various content from texts to images, create maps and diagrams, and work with visual templates together with a team.
Innovation Collaboration Centre
The Innovation & Collaboration Centre (ICC) is a partnership between UniSA and the South Australian Government. By connecting entrepreneurs, students, and small businesses with UniSA’s expertise in creative thinking, commercialisation, and technology, the ICC supports growth at every stage—from initial concept through to expansion. This multidisciplinary hub provides a supportive environment where innovators can access the resources, knowledge, and connections they need to develop products and scale their ventures successfully.
